/**
+ Update the component name for the Udp6 child handle.
+
+ @param Udp6[in] A pointer to the EFI_UDP6_PROTOCOL.
+
+
+ @retval EFI_SUCCESS Update the ControllerNameTable of this instance successfully.
+ @retval EFI_INVALID_PARAMETER The input parameter is invalid.
+
+**/
+EFI_STATUS
+UpdateName (
+ IN EFI_UDP6_PROTOCOL *Udp6
+ )
+{
+ EFI_STATUS Status;
+ CHAR16 HandleName[64];
+ EFI_UDP6_CONFIG_DATA Udp6ConfigData;
+
+ if (Udp6 == NULL) {
+ return EFI_INVALID_PARAMETER;
+ }
+
+ //
+ // Format the child name into the string buffer.
+ //
+ Status = Udp6->GetModeData (Udp6, &Udp6ConfigData, NULL, NULL, NULL);
+ if (!EFI_ERROR (Status)) {
+ UnicodeSPrint (HandleName, sizeof (HandleName),
+ L"UDPv6 (SrcPort=%d, DestPort=%d)",
+ Udp6ConfigData.StationPort,
+ Udp6ConfigData.RemotePort
+ );
+ } else if (Status == EFI_NOT_STARTED) {
+ UnicodeSPrint (HandleName, sizeof (HandleName), L"UDPv6 (Not started)");
+ } else {
+ UnicodeSPrint (HandleName, sizeof (HandleName), L"UDPv6 (%r)", Status);
+ }
+
+ if (gUdp6ControllerNameTable != NULL) {
+ FreeUnicodeStringTable (gUdp6ControllerNameTable);
+ gUdp6ControllerNameTable = NULL;
+ }
+
+ Status = AddUnicodeString2 (
+ "eng",
+ gUdp6ComponentName.SupportedLanguages,
+ &gUdp6ControllerNameTable,
+ HandleName,
+ TRUE
+ );
+ if (EFI_ERROR (Status)) {
+ return Status;
+ }
+
+ return AddUnicodeString2 (
+ "en",
+ gUdp6ComponentName2.SupportedLanguages,
+ &gUdp6ControllerNameTable,
+ HandleName,
+ FALSE
+ );
+}
